Jessica Schilz, an 18-year-old South African wildcard, faces 19-year-old Egyptian qualifier Jana Hossam Salah on hard courts at the ITF W35 Hillcrest. Hossam Salah arrives with stronger recent momentum, including multiple qualifying and main-draw wins that have carried her deeper into the draw, while Schilz has posted straight-set losses in early rounds to players like Samaira Pahwa and Elena Jamshidi. Both competitors sit outside the WTA top 1,000 with limited professional experience, making head-to-head history unavailable and outcomes sensitive to current form, fitness, and adaptation to the surface. Local crowd support for Schilz represents the main potential swing factor in what projects as a low-level, unpredictable encounter.
